(Reuters) -Some LinkedIn data, including publicly viewable member profile, has been scraped and posted for sale, Microsoft Corp's professional networking site said based on an investigation.
The incident was not a data breach and no private member account data from the platform was included, LinkedIn said in a blog post https://bit.ly/3uB4nEy on Thursday, adding that the information on sale is a collection of data from a number of websites and companies.
